Crossed ectopic testis: a case report and review of the literature.

O O Oludiran1, C L Sakpa.   

Abstract

Crossed or transverse ectopic testis is a rare anomaly of testicular descent. It has been noted that fewer than 100 cases have been reported in the world literature. In this paper, we report a new case found in a 6-month-old infant operated on in West Africa for an obstructed right inguinoscrotal hernia.
